Description

An excellent prototype of an lion's head sabre for army officers. Made by Carl Eickhorn. Solingen. 

Clean blade with the maker's mark of Carl Eickhorn. Brass hilt with lion's head pommel. Comes with two red inlaid glass eyes. Both langets bear an eagle with swastika. The knuckle guard also shows the national eagle. Black re-painted steel scabbard without dents.

Length: 100.5 cm.

Includes the officer's portepee. 

Nice condition 1-2.

A entirely worked over piece!
